Mr. Chair, I rise in support of my amendment to H.R. 840, the Veterans' Access to Child Care Act. In 2017, the Congressional Budget Office estimated that under similar legislation to what we are considering today, the VA each year would need to process about 665,000 claims for reimbursement of childcare each year. The VA has a history filled with delays and difficulty in processing claims for veterans. As my staff and I have worked with veterans in our Texas 27th District, we too often hear from veterans about the trouble they have encountered with the VA. From delays in processing benefit claims, to wait times in scheduling appointments; veterans have often waited months, sometimes years from hearing back from the VA on their request or receiving reimbursement for payments due them. Should this bill pass, the VA will have to process a considerable amount of childcare claims each year; therefore, we must ensure that there is oversight in the VA's progress in paying veterans and private care providers for childcare. My amendment would inject accountability into this program by requiring the VA to submit an annual report to Congress on how the processing of claims is going. Specifically, the report would include data on the number of childcare claims filed each year, the number of staffers required to process a claim, the average cost of each claim, and how long it takes the VA to process a claim.…
